Recently my team transitioned from Trello to Jira, and during the transition process, I mistakenly invited the wrong email addresses. We want to remove the anonymous users with the wrong email addresses from the team. However, I get an access forbidden message whenever I press the "remove" button from the Atlassian team admin page. It is very weird, as the admin-specific settings appear on the Settings drop-down menu in Jira software but deny access when I actually click on the menu.
We have connected company Gsuite with Jira. We completed the Gsuite domain verification step.
I'm wondering if anyone else has experienced this issue! Thanks.
Hi @JunePyo Suh - Welcome to the Atlassian Community!
You must have Site Admin permissions in addition to Jira Administrator permissions to add and manage users. (You just add them to the site-admin group).
